Biography

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Franco Interlenghi (born 29 October 1931 at Rome) was an Italian actor.

He made his acting debut at 15 in Vittorio De Sica's Neorealist film Sciuscià.

He worked with great directors such as Federico Fellini in I Vitelloni, Michelangelo Antonioni in I Vinti and Luchino Visconti in his stage adaptation of Death of a Salesman.

He was maarried to Antonella Lualdi and had a daughter, Antonellina Interlenghi, who is an actress as well.
